APha Immunization Final Exam | 110 Questions with 100% Correct Answers What type of pathogen causes Typhoid and Paratyphoid fever and how is the diseases contracted? Correct Answer: Caused by a Bacteria; Typically contracted by consuming food or water contaminated with feces from infected individuals. Where in the world might you contract Typhoid and Paratyphoid fever and what factor increases your chance to contract the disease? Correct Answer: Southern Asia; the longer you stay the higher your chance at contracting the disease. A person may have the Typhoid fever for how many days before displaying any symptoms? Correct Answer: 6-30 days. If Typhoid fever goes untreated, what is expected to occur to the individual? Correct Answer: After 2-3 weeks, intestinal hemorrhages can occur An individual went to the hospital and was diagnosed with Malaria. The doctor was wrong and mistakes the patients symptoms for what other disease? Correct Answer: Typhoid fever What is the main drug class used to treat Typhoid fever? Also list the secondary drugs used if resistance has occurred to the number one choice? Correct Answer: Fluoroquinolones are first line treatment. Injectable 3rd generation cephalosporins can also be used when resistance is observed. How effective are the Typhoid vaccines and how affective are they against Paratyphoid fever? Correct Answer: 50%-80% Effective for typhoid fever and not affective for Paratyphoid fever. What is the ORAL Typhoid Fever vaccine called? Correct Answer: Vivotif What type of vaccine is Vivotif? Correct Answer: Oral capsule, Live, Attenuated vaccine
